Development of a web-based innovative software for booking and renting cars and car park management enabling autonomous rental and return of cars at a chosen by the customer location

In 2018 MODUL Ltd is one of the leading car rental companies in Bulgaria. It owns a constantly renewing car park of over 1,200 vehicles (10 of which electric vehicles) and a national market share of about 15%. Towards the end of 2018, revenue growth is projected to be around 20% compared to 2017. In addition to the large increase in service volume, the company monitors and analyzes new, qualitatively different trends in car rental business: - a worldwide tendency for more and more people not having their own cars and, if necessary, hiring cars for business or tourism; - the introduction of new technologies enables customers to hire cars online and facilitates (without waiting at the desk) receive and return of cars autonomously (without the assistance of a company employee) to the locations they choose from designated park areas of the company. - entry of electric vehicles that require specific software when using autonomous service. In order to remain a market leader in the future, MODUL Ltd has to take into account and respond to the challenges of the industry imposed by the above-described trends. In pursuance of its strategic objectives and in accordance with the objectives of the OP "Innovation and Competitiveness" to increase the innovation activity in the enterprises in the territory of the "Devnya - Aksakovo" LAG in the thematic areas of ISIS, the company will implement this project. Its essence lies in the development of a specialized web-based innovative software for booking and renting cars and managing a car park with the possibility of autonomous (without intervention of a company employee) hiring and returning cars at a chosen by the customer location. With the help of the software, the company will provide a new service nation wide for the autonomous rental and return of car rental in selected locations by the customer. Subsequently, the innovative software can be upgraded for electric vehicles. It will have a clear environmental impact.
